How global health issues affect us all and what we can learn and share to improve patient outcomes in the UK and around the world.
About this Event

Raising the Bar for Global Health returns for 2026 with a second Cambridge Festival edition! Join CGHP for a fascinating evening to hear from people working on some of the biggest healthcare challenges of our time as we consider why global health is also local health.

Cambridge is part of a global health system in which the biggest health challenges facing the world affect us all. Health partnerships play a vital role in addressing them, exposing staff to different types of patients, practices and procedures, and tapping into the wealth of knowledge and experience that the international community offers.

Come and be inspired by the academic clinicians and healthcare workers who are involved in global health partnerships that are changing practice and attitudes both here in the East of England and at healthcare institutions around the world. And find out why long-term, reciprocal knowledge exchange and learning are key to improving health outcomes for everyone.

You’ll discover what motivates healthcare staff to get involved in global health partnerships that improve patient outcomes and hear more about the personal and professional impacts of peer-to-peer learning and training in action.

Hosted at Cambridge’s centrally located Glasshouse (Innovate Cambridge @ Botanic House) your ticket includes drinks and nibbles.
